Abstract

The invention relates to a droplet digital PCR chip, a detection system, a detection method and a manufacturing method. The droplet digital PCR chip comprises a chip body, wherein the chip body is provided with a liquid injection pool, a droplet generation pool, a flow pool, a droplet storage pool and a first driving source, the liquid injection pool, the droplet generation pool, the flow pool andthe droplet storage pool are sequentially communicated, the first driving source is communicated with the liquid injection pool, and the bottom of the liquid injection pool comprises a diaphragm; thedroplet generation pool is provided with a droplet generation cavity; a sample injection opening is formed in one end of the liquid injection pool, the other end of the liquid injection pool extendsinto the droplet generation cavity, and a first capillary pipeline is formed in a communicating path of the liquid injection pool and the droplet generation cavity; and the first driving source can drive the diaphragm to elastically expand and contract so as to extrude liquid in the liquid injection pool out of the droplet generation cavity through the first capillary pipeline to form droplets. The chip can be directly subjected to PCR, secondary transfer of the droplets is not needed, the state of the droplets is better maintained, PCR is facilitated, the detection efficiency and accuracy areimproved, and the chip has a wide application prospect in droplet digital PCR devices.

Description

technical field [0001] The invention relates to the technical field of microfluidic droplet digital polymerase chain reaction, in particular to a droplet digital PCR chip, a detection system, a detection method and a manufacturing method. Background technique [0002] Droplet digital PCR is to use a microfluidic chip to perform droplet processing on samples before traditional PCR amplification, that is, the reaction system containing nucleic acid molecules is divided into thousands of nanoscale droplets, where each droplet or Does not contain nucleic acid target molecules to be detected, or contains nucleic acid target molecules to be detected. After PCR amplification, each droplet is detected one by one. The droplet with fluorescent signal is interpreted as 1, and the droplet without fluorescent signal is interpreted as 0.
